I didn't get out of there till 5 and then got to hit rush hour traffic back to Riverside. The batt was just fine, only a crap-o-matic autozone alternator. Once I get my new alt pulley from Lethal that will tighten up the belt some. Also my Metco lower bracket has another hole I can use for the lower idler that will buy me even more tightness. As it stands my tensioner is way to close to the released position stop.

That's the thing. They work right out of the box. So even if they test it for you it will work and you will go off on your merry way grinning ear to ear with certain doom in your hands. You may get lucky and have a good one that lasts many years. But I will never trust another one ever again! We ended up getting a stock unit brand new from the local dealer. Call Steve at Tously and I'm sure you won't pay much more than $200.00 for one. I paid that much for the crappy Autozone rebuild. Another option is to find a local rebuilder you can trust that uses quality parts.

Alternators in those cars suck ass, especially reman autozone ones. i was on my 5th on my 97 GST Spyder, my best reman lasted a month or two before failing at the track, two hours away. had to tow it home, a 250$ tow bill. after that, i got the next freebie (lifetime warranty thank god) and bought a secondary just in case, seeing i was so adept at swapping them within 10 minutes, i had all the tools needed to do a roadside swap if need be.

i would go OEM or a rewound alternator (higher output) before going with a reman. however i did go Reman on my 02 GT a month after buying it and never again had issues for the 2 years of subsequent ownership. i would say remans for fords might be of higher quality than remans for mitsu, but seeing we are comparing two bottom-barrel companies in terms of quality, i dont see why one would be remanufactured any better than the other.
